.overview{overflow:hidden;padding:7rem 0}.overview .more{margin-top:4rem}.overview-wave-top{aspect-ratio:1512/96;display:block;margin-bottom:-1px;position:relative}.overview-wave-top svg{filter:drop-shadow(0 -8px 8px rgba(27,80,104,.02));height:100%;vertical-align:bottom;width:100%}.overview-wave-top:before{background:linear-gradient(1turn,#e9f9ff,#fff 53.13%);bottom:0;content:"";display:block;height:400px;position:absolute;width:100%;z-index:-1}.overview-wave-bottom{aspect-ratio:1512/96;display:block;position:relative}.overview-wave-bottom:before{background:linear-gradient(1turn,#e9f9ff,#fff 53.13%);bottom:0;content:"";display:block;height:400px;position:absolute;width:100%;z-index:-1}.overview-wave-bottom svg{filter:drop-shadow(0 -8px 8px rgba(27,80,104,.02));height:100%;vertical-align:bottom;width:100%}.overview-top{align-items:flex-end;display:flex;gap:4rem 11.2rem}@media (min-width:768px){.overview-top .content-header{margin-bottom:0;width:49.29577464788733%}.overview-image{width:40.84507042253521%}}@media (max-width:767px){.overview-top{flex-direction:column;grid-template-columns:1fr}}.overview .content-header p:not(:first-child){color:rgba(0,43,60,.6)}.overview-image{position:relative}.overview-image__margin{margin-top:4.8rem}.overview-image img{border-radius:4px}.overview-image>img{position:relative;z-index:2}.image-shadow{bottom:-2.4rem;left:2.4rem;position:absolute;right:-2.4rem;top:2.4rem;z-index:1}.image-shadow img{filter:blur(30px);height:100%;object-fit:cover;opacity:.5;width:100%;will-change:filter}.overview-list{margin:6rem 0 .8rem}.overview-list ul{color:rgba(0,43,60,.7);display:grid;gap:3.2rem 1.6rem;grid-template-columns:repeat(4,1fr)}@media (max-width:800px){.overview-list ul{grid-template-columns:repeat(2,1fr)}}@media (max-width:767px){.overview-list ul{grid-template-columns:repeat(2,1fr)}}@media (max-width:500px){.overview-list ul{grid-template-columns:repeat(1,1fr)}}.overview-list ul li{padding-left:3rem;position:relative}.overview-list ul li:before{background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g width='14' height='10' fill='none' xmlns='http://www.w3.org/2000/svg'%3E%3Cpath d='M12.333 1 5 8.333 1.667 5' stroke='%2372C9BE'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'/%3E%3C/svg%3E");background-repeat:no-repeat;content:"";display:block;height:10px;left:0;position:absolute;top:6px;width:14px}.overview-list ul li :last-child{margin-bottom:0}@media (max-width:991px) and (min-width:768px){.overview-top{align-items:center;display:flex;gap:4rem 3.2rem}.overview-image{flex:auto 1 1}}@media (max-width:767px){.overview{padding:3.2rem 0 4.4rem}.overview-image{margin:0 auto;max-width:100%;order:-1;width:280px}.overview-list{margin:0 0 .8rem}.overview-list ul{gap:1.6rem}}